Hair Falling Out In Clumps
I dyed my hair with Herbatint. I noticed a slight senstation.. maybe it could be described as a slight tingling. It was not a burning and not an itching...but I rinsed it out anyway. I don't think it was an allergic reaction. I have dyed my hair with soo many over the counter products for the past 20 years... dyed in salons... also used henna. Never had problems. Since I used Herbatint my hair has been falling out in clumps. CLUMPS - lots of hair loss. Every time I run my hands through my hair 10-15 strands will come out. It's scary. the shower drain clogs with clumps of hair each day i wash it. I am seeing balding on my scalp... where there used to be hair. It has changed how my hair lays... it looks so thin and scarce. I can see my scalp through my hair like a balding man. It is quite scary. I don't know how to fix this or how to get my hair to grow back. It is really upsetting. I will be going back to henna if I have any hair left after this.

I started using Herbatint when my regular brand caused me to have an allergic reaction.. I researched lots of brand but chose Herbatint as it was deemed as a safe product .. I did the patch test twice .. no reaction at all .. so went ahead with the colour .. everything was good no smell nice results even though my hair felt terrible dry until the conditioner went on .. I have continyto use the product for over 3 years .. once a month .so why this month after colouring my hair have I come out with red scaly patches on my face and around my eyes? Even my body feels itchy .. I am scared now to use it again as the inside of my mouth feel a little sore .. I have taken some antihistamine as advised by my doctor.Has anyone else had this problem?
